- Abstract
The article examines how "Nevada Days," a novel from Basque author Bernardo Atxaga offered an alternative and more complex view of Nevada and the U.S. West. Topics covered include ways by which Atxaga rejected one-sided or exclusivist views of Nevada as the Other, power of nature as a recurrent theme in the novel, violent episodes or situations related to crime that appeared in the novel, and how Atxaga portrayed the Basque immigrants in Nevada and the U.S. West.
